<< Colette, I've been wrestling with this lately too - in respect of Community
Safety partnership, Youth Offending Teams and the CCTV partnerships between
Council, Police Force & Police Authority. >>
---------
It has already been established that YOTs are separate data controllers and a
notification template for them can be found on the OICs website.
It may be that other partnerships are on a data sharing basis between
controllers in common or joint controllers but the reps from each controller
should be made aware of restrictions on secondary use. For example, if the
CCTV scheme is for crime detection and prevention purposes (and you make use
of the exemption from the first principle) then the video images could not be
used by the council for personnel use (e.g. we caught X on tape selling stuff
on the market while he was off sick) or civil actions. Police may not be
happy to allow use of cctv for non-crime purposes such as contract compliance.
Remember also that community safety would be interested in reducing disorder
as well as crime and that would not qualify for an exemption from the first
principle.
Where cctv control rooms are in council premises and personned (is that a
real word?) by council staff or contractors, the identity of the sole data
controller is obvious but where (for example) police officers have unfettered
access to the control room and can switch or pan cameras according to their
needs they are probably joint data controllers, although some forces don't
like the joint liability aspects of this arrangement.
